There is no door for a doorway, as a standart, you need to choose it from the list below. Or you can get it back by simply switching a door type to an other Although, you still can keep doing all the common options for such wall, as adding corners. Open - the selected wall will disappear completely, leaving an open space.Wall - a standart "door type", a wall as it is.You can select a few variative doortypes: If you do so, a new parameter - Door Type - will appear in the room properties list. To add a door to your room, you need to Left Click on the center of the wall, with Edit Rooms submenu active. For example, if they want to add something on the roof, without being distracted by the inside part of buildings. Unlike Ceiling & Floor boxes unchecking, It doesn't affect the final level outlook or gameplay, it only helps editors. Texture scale: If you use Textured or Bumped paint for your room colors, you may create a different variations of existing wall textures by scaling them:Īllow other rooms overlapse: As unchecked, this box may help you avoid collision artefacts on your levels, but usually they are not critical, so you don't have to uncheck this, normally.ĭraw ceiling from above: If checked, the ceiling texture will cover the room from the top. Knowing the wall height and the Y position, you can create mulifloor levels.Ĭeiling and Floor: unchecking these boxes will remove Upper or Lower Part of your room, leaving the walls only. Wall Height: a vertical scale of your room.Ĭan be set from 2 to 100. Room Properties Y position: a position on the horizon level.
